Chancel Choir (traditional worship)

The Marvin Chancel Choir is a 60-member choir that provides music leadership for the 11 o'clock sanctuary service each Sunday morning, as well as for a variety of special services throughout the year. The choir also performs many great choral masterworks at festival seasons and other times, often accompanied by orchestra and featuring outstanding soloists. Rehearsal is 7 - 9 p.m. on Wednesdays in room 211.

Core (modern worship)

A unique blend of keyboard, guitar, drums, bass, percussion and outstanding vocals make up the Core Band. The band performs a repertoire of classic contemporary Christian favorites as well as a variety of new music. We also have a tech team who handle sound, lights and projection. The Core crew meets at 7 a.m. on Sundays to prepare for the services. 

Music for kids

Children's choirs enable training for our young musicians. These groups aim to teach children the joy and love of making music as a team effort while learning music fundamentals. Our Celebration Choir for kids in grades one through five meets at 9:30 a.m. on Sundays. Laura Burton is director and Sarah Lee is pianist.

Handbells

Robinson Handbells is an adult ensemble that provides music for worship throughout the year. They also ring in seasonal concerts and for community events. Rehearsal is from 5:30-7 p.m. on Mondays in room 231.

Marvin Concert Series

The Marvin Concert Series seeks to present captivating music in a beautiful historic space to the people of East Texas. It is our goal to provide a vital community outreach that enriches the lives of all ages spiritually, culturally and educationally through music. As we reflect on God’s grace and love toward humanity through musical creativity, we can tangibly witness Him “making all things new.”

Marvin's sanctuary was designed not only as a house for worship, but also as a venue for great music to glorify God. We cherish musicians and their stylistic diversity that is reflected in classical, choral, jazz and modern music.

Events are free and in the sanctuary unless otherwise noted.
